Limbo
15-03-2010, 04:49 PM
nah usually if the battery charges, but does not hold charge its the battery.
If it does not charge at all, could be alternator or battery.

tuanEH?
19-03-2010, 12:22 PM
I've had a similar problem like this before, i did the same thing and replaced the battery with a brand new supercharged battery not knowing that it was my alternator that was dead, so i suggest you check your alternator just incase. Seeing as my alternator wasn't recharging my battery as i was driving, you could all see what would happen; it just died out a like a month later and the battery was never the same again. Costly mistake.
